1950 Rogers Classmate Natural Samples
Vintage Uniquely Dry Sound … This vintage Rogers drum has a 3-ply mahogany shell that is only 3” deep. The L-shaped flange hoops and the 6 single tension rods with center support combined with the original silk wire-wound snares, produces a very dry sound - very little sizzle from the snares. If you’re looking for a unique sound of more warmth, without a lot of crack, this is the snare for you.
Specs:
Dimensions: 3” x 13”
Shell: Mahogany
Batter Head: Evans ’56 Calftone
Resonant Head: Evans Snare Side 500
Snares: Rogers 8-Silk Wire-Wound Coils
Tuning:
Fundamental Pitch = 148 Hz
Batter = 209 Hz
Resonant = 418 Hz
LUFS: -12.6
